Yare Ward is a 15 bed male-only ward at Hellesdon Hospital. It provides a service that promotes rehabilitation, recovery and quality of life using recovery-based principles and processes for patients who are detained under a variety of sections under the Mental Health Act 1983 (2007). We have a skilled team of professionals that includes: nurses, psychiatrists, occupational therapists, activity co-coordinators, physiotherapists, and psychologists, supported by administration staff.
